Output 62f0edb52c8c91f99e1592756db6074baea0c978267dc142683b18ecbdcb49e0:0

value
45481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7cec39cdb9f850ad21806a2cd8754ab8fe96b627 OP_EQUAL
address
3D5Yhaz2Jk6GrD5Ksv43NUfc32XiWWA53o
transaction
62f0edb52c8c91f99e1592756db6074baea0c978267dc142683b18ecbdcb49e0
spent
true